青岛胶东国际机场航站楼结构设计
陈志强,冯远,吴小宾,王立维,易丹,夏循,陈林之,张彦
摘 要

(中国建筑西南设计研究院有限公司, 成都 610041)

[摘要]介绍了青岛胶东国际机场航站楼的结构体系、设计方法、分析结果及构造处理措施,阐述了航站楼混凝土结构设缝选型对比分析,航站楼结构采用减震措施的设计,针对超长混凝土结构的设计处理措施,以及上部钢结构设计及大跨钢结构防连续倒塌性能设计;对高铁和地铁穿越航站楼带来的振动舒适度问题进行了减振设计,并对钢管混凝土柱的耐火性能进行了试验研究并指导工程实践。

[关键词]预应力混凝土结构; 超长混凝土结构; 多点地震分析; 防连续倒塌性能设计; 减震措施; 黏滞阻尼器; 隔振措施; 耐火性能

Structural design of terminal building of Qingdao Jiaodong International Airport

Chen Zhiqiang, Feng Yuan, Wu Xiaobin, Wang Liwei, Yi Dan, Xia Xun, Chen Linzhi, Zhang Yan

(China Southwest Architectural Design and Research Institute Co., Ltd., Chengdu 610041, China)

Abstract:The structural system, design method, analysis result and structure treatment measures of terminal building of Qingdao Jiaodong International Airport were introduced. Different schemes of structural joints of the terminal building concrete structure were compared and analyzed. The design of shock absorption measures adopted in terminal building structure was introduced, as well as design and treatment of super-long concrete structure. Upper steel structural design and anti-progressive collapse design of large-span steel structure were introduced. Shock absorption measures were taken to tackle the vibration comfort problem of high-speed rail and subway passing through the terminal building and experimental study was conducted on the fire-resistant performance of concrete-filled steel tubular column to guide engineering practice.

Keywords:prestressed concrete structure; super-long concrete structure; multipoint earthquake excitation analysis; anti-progressive collapse design; shock absorption measure; viscous damper; vibration isolation measure rail and subway; fire-resistant performance
